			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div align="right" style="float:right;padding:0px 0px 5px 5px;"><a name="fb_share" type="button_count" share_url="http://www.getwithgreen.com/2008/12/14/kirei-board-recycled-beauty-from-counters-to-wall-paneling/"></a></div><p><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-694" style="margin-left: 8px; margin-right: 8px;" title="kirei panel counter"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/12/kirei_a.jpg" alt="" width="250" height="333" />Not too long ago I received a gift massage, from my husband, to our local wellness center: <a href="http://www.balance245.com/" target="_blank"><em>Balance</em></a>.  I was immediately smitten by the look of their reception counter.  When I learned that it was created from Kirei Board, I was even more impressed.</p>
<p>Much like plywood, kirei is a composite material, though it is made from the reclaimed stocks of sorghum plant.  Sorghum are a species of grass that are widely used.  Some species of sorghum grasses are used to feed livestock.  Others are used in alcoholic beverages and bio fuel.  Many <em>gluten-free</em> eaters will recognize it as flour safe for their consumption.  Certain species of sorghum are considered a staple in Africa, South Asia, and Central America, as they are the fifth largest cereal crop grown throughout the world.</p>
<p>Sorghum is a drought tolerant plant and grown all over the world.  Instead of burning the stalks or disposing them in waterways and landfills, a new interior finishing material is created.  You&#8217;ll also be pleased to know that the Kirei is combined with non-formaldehyde <span id="more-692"></span>adhesive.</p>
<p>The natural patterns and geometry are simply beautiful in various interior design projects such as furniture, flooring, cabinetry, table tops, wall covering and paneling.  Affordably found starting at around $7 a square foot.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div align="right" style="float:right;padding:0px 0px 5px 5px;"><a name="fb_share" type="button_count" share_url="http://www.getwithgreen.com/2008/10/14/alkemi-countertop-a-recycled-metal-surface/"></a></div><p><img class="size-full wp-image-591 alignright" style="margin-left: 8px; margin-right: 8px;" title="alkemi_countertop"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/uploads/2008/10/alkemi_countertop.jpg" alt="" width="180" height="186" />If you&#8217;re looking for an eco-friendly  modern/industrial look, or just something different than what you&#8217;ve seen out there for countertops and other surfaces, check out the bold colors, and unique style that <a title="alkemi countertop" href="http://www.alkemi.com/" target="_blank">Alkemi&#8217;s</a> has to offer homeowners and business owners alike.<br />
 <br />
These beautiful surfaces have earned <a title="scs certified alkemi" href="http://www.scscertified.com/" target="_blank">SCS</a> certification as well as <a title="alkemi leed certified" href="http://www.usgbc.org/DisplayPage.aspx?CMSPageID=222" target="_blank">LEED</a> credits.   Aluminum milling scrap that would be burned into a heavy pollutant smoke, make up 60% of the surface volume.  There are three finishing styles available: classic, honed, and textured (depending on product chosen).  <a title="alkemi color countertop" href="http://www.alkemi.com/products/colors_specs.html#" target="_blank">Colors</a> are vibrant silver, gold, blue, green, red and bronze metal hues.  Surface thickness varies from 1/2&#8243; to 3/4.&#8221;  Sheets can be bought in 36&#8243; X 96&#8243; or 36&#8243; X 120&#8243; sizes.   Custom colors, thickness and sizes can also be ordered.  Alkemi metal sheets are finished in the factory and do not require <span id="more-590"></span>additional sealing before installation (unless cut before installation, then a sealant would be required for the edges).  Alkemi surfaces are versatile and can be used horizontally and vertically throughout your home (though it is not recommended for floors). <br />
 <br />
Cautions &#8211; Though very durable, if abused, the surface may be damaged.  Most substances will not stain Alkemi&#8217;s surface, but acidic liquids such as lemon juice and red wine will have an adverse effect if left on the surface for too long.  Alkemi is not recommended for flooring and outdoor use.<br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div align="right" style="float:right;padding:0px 0px 5px 5px;"><a name="fb_share" type="button_count" share_url="http://www.getwithgreen.com/2007/11/15/countertops-meld-usa-delivers-ecox-concrete-to-homeowners/"></a></div><p><img align="left" width="200"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/extremeconcrete_b.gif" alt="concrete countertop meld usa" height="301" style="margin-left: 0px; width: 200px; margin-right: 10px; height: 301px" title="concrete countertop meld usa" />Working our way across the country to give you in-depth product information related to eco-friendly countertops and products, today we are stopping outside Raleigh, NC where we sit down with Michael Bustin, co-founder and lead material designer of Meld USA.</p>
<p><a target="_blank" href="www.meldusa.com" title="meld usa concrete countertops"><strong>Meld USA</strong></a></p>
<p>Since their inception over seven years ago, Meld USA has been manufacturing pre-cast concrete surfaces, furnishings, fixtures and accessories for high impact living, working and entertaining environments. Michael?s background in designer concrete came as a result of a 16 month stint in the industry marketing and selling artistic concrete products on a national level for a West Coast concrete artisan in the late 90s. With Meld USA, he and his brother, Peter Bustin, set out to deliver premium made-to-order modern concrete products and materials to clients across the nation. Since that time their business has grown, and Meld USA has delivered 35% of their products directly to homeowners and 65% to well known commercial clients such as Safeguard, Cosi, Merck Pharmaceutical, Anthropologie, Northwestern Mutual and many more.</p>
<p><img align="right" width="220"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/EcoX_A08.gif" alt="ecox countertop concrete" height="197" style="margin-left: 10px; width: 220px; margin-right: 0px; height: 197px" title="ecox countertop concrete" />The company?s first concrete product formula was known as extremeconcrete®, an award winning modern concrete material. Extremeconcrete was a proprietary mixture of sand, Portland cement, water, fibers and other modern concrete ingredients. Extremeconcrete began selling in 2002, was nationally trademarked in 2004, and is still available today.</p>
<p>In 2004, a family member, urged the two brothers to take their products one step further in an effort to do more for our environment. <span id="more-155"></span>While the original mix of extremeconcrete was for the most part sustainable in nature, the brothers wanted to take their trademarked concrete material to the next level &#8212; formulate a sustainable concrete mixture that was as good for the environment as it was good looking. Additionally they wanted to create a material that required less aggregate to be harvested from the earth, and use less Portland cement whose creation process produces a good deal of carbon dioxide emissions.</p>
<p><strong>ecoX?</strong></p>
<p>Just this past summer Meld USA soft launched <a target="_blank" href="http://www.meldusa.com/extremeconcrete/ecox.htm" title="ecoX concrete eco-friendly countertop">ecoX</a>, as an answer to many family and design clients? requests.</p>
<p>The company is calling ecoX an ?eco-sensitive concrete material?. Gone are a high concentration of natural aggregates, sand, and Portland cement. These legacy contents are now replaced with 100% post-consumer and post-industrial recycled glass aggregates, recycled composite materials, and significantly less cement overall. The versatility and integrity of the product is that of traditional concrete Michael tells us, and like traditional concrete the product is great for the indoors or outdoors.</p>
<p>But does ecoX still look like concrete with the use of glass and recycled composite materials? The answer is partially yes, and partially no. The company has taken a unique approach to their manufacturing process whereby they typically use clear and white recycled materials. Therefore when a countertop or product is manufactured, the recycled glass and composite materials takes on the color of the concrete mixture ? maintaining the lure of concrete. Unlike standard concrete, a client will detect the beautiful recycled aggregates in the countertop as the images below show, and at the same time your countertop will acquire a <a target="_blank" href="http://www.getwithgreen.com/2007/08/24/countertops-eco-friendly-concrete-countertops-are-they-for-you/" title="patina concrete countertop ecoX">patina</a> like traditional concrete overtime.</p>
<p><img width="500"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/EcoX_pic.gif" alt="ecox concrete countertop samples" height="242" style="width: 500px; height: 242px" title="ecox concrete countertop samples" /></p>
<p>An upcoming version of ecoX will utilize a special casting technique to ?hide? the aggregate for clients looking for the traditional concrete look from ecoX. It should be noted that with the creation of ecoX, Meld USA has modified the original composition of extremeconcrete as well. Extremeconcrete now uses less Portland cement due to a 20-25% replacement of Portland cement with post-industrial recycled materials that have cement-like qualities &#8212; see images below</p>
<p><img width="125"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/extremeconcrete_fireball.gif" alt="extremeconcrete sample " height="118" style="width: 125px; height: 118px" title="extremeconcrete sample " /> <img width="125"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/extremeconcrete_terratone.gif" alt="extremeconcrete meldusa" height="116" style="width: 125px; height: 116px" title="extremeconcrete meldusa" /> <img width="125"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/extremeconcrete_voidz.gif" alt="extremeconcrete meld usa countertop" height="118" style="width: 125px; height: 118px" title="extremeconcrete meld usa countertop" /></p>
<p>Like any cement-based material, Meld USA uses a low VOC penetrating sealer on ecoX countertops and products. Countertops are stain resistant, but like many natural substances they will stain, and they are not acid resistant. Spills should be wiped up as soon as possible with soap and water, and if your surface becomes etched, then a minimum 1000-grit wet pad can be used to lightly sand the etch mark, followed by the application of a small amount of penetrating sealer to the affected area. Again, this process is no different that that recommended by some of the other concrete manufacturers GetWithGreen.com has discussed.</p>
<p><img align="left" width="200"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/extremeconcrete_a.gif" alt="extreme concrete meld usa b" height="300" style="margin-left: 0px; width: 200px; margin-right: 10px; height: 300px" title="extreme concrete meld usa b" />Close to 100% of all Meld USA products are made-to-order: countertops, tiles, furniture, fireplaces, sinks, table tops, etc. To purchase an ecoX countertop, a homeowner/client sends a kitchen, bathroom or office plan (or drawings) to Meld USA for pricing purposes. The client then works with the Meld USA team to lock in a color. The client?s contractor sends templates or dimensions, a design is created by Meld USA, and your contractor confirms. The countertop is then fabricated to spec., manufactured in North Carolina, (6-7 weeks) and then shipped in the company?s innovative Concrete-in-a-Box recycled cardboard technology to your home or place of business. (NOTE: GetWithGreen.com does feel that shipping concrete for a home countertop, while it can be easily done, is not the most eco-friendly thing to do ? thus we have worked hard to share with you various suppliers across the US, so that you might select one that is close to you).</p>
<p><strong>Pricing</strong></p>
<p>Most extremeconcrete/ecoX countertops range from $87-120 + per SF. Standard features include a 1.5 inch thickness, rectilinear shape, choice of 12 colors and a square/eased edge profile. Custom features such as color, texture, design, size, finished openings, etc. are virtually limitless and price accordingly.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div align="right" style="float:right;padding:0px 0px 5px 5px;"><a name="fb_share" type="button_count" share_url="http://www.getwithgreen.com/2007/10/19/countertops-first-there-was-paperstone-now-there-is-ecotop/"></a></div><p><img style="width: 250px; height: 182px;" title="ecotop paperstone eco-friendly"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/ecotop%201.gif" alt="ecotop paperstone eco-friendly" hspace="5" vspace="5" width="250" height="182" align="right" />Continuing with our trend of bringing you the most up-to-date information about greener countertop materials, GetWithGreen.com sat down with Joel Klippert to discuss his new company and countertop product &#8211; EcoTop!</p>
<p><strong>In the Beginning</strong></p>
<p>Before we get into the details of <a title="ecotop countertop" href="http://getwithgreen.com/linkout18.html" target="_blank">EcoTop</a>, we need to introduce you to EcoTop creator, Joel Klippert.  While Joel&#8217;s product is just now hitting the market, Joel is by far no stranger to eco-friendly countertops.  In 2001 Joel founded KlipTech Composites, Inc., and produced the well know PaperStone countertop product.  At the time Joel wanted a strong, durable product made out of recycled materials.  Being an early innovator in the eco-friendly countertop market, Joel&#8217;s team created the best product they could offer at time given that supporting suppliers (e.g. paper, wood, &amp; resin) were less interested in our environment.  Pushing forward, Joel brought PaperStone to market, and since that time it has grown to what we all know it as today. </p>
<p><img style="width: 150px; height: 100px;" title="ecotop 2 paperstone countertop"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/ecotop%203.gif" alt="ecotop 2 paperstone countertop" hspace="5" vspace="5" width="150" height="100" align="left" />In 2007 Joel left the <a title="paperstone countertop eco-friendly" href="http://www.getwithgreen.com/2007/07/21/countertops-12-materials-to-choose-fromwhich-are-eco-friendly/" target="_blank">PaperStone</a> team, and went underground founding <a title="kliptech klip Biotechnologies EcoTop" href="http://getwithgreen.com/linkout19.html" target="_blank">Klip BioTechnologies, LLC</a>.  Klippert was not sitting idle, instead he was continuing his longtime goal of advancing countertop materials even further.  Joel was set on a mission to create the most durable and color fast countertop material on the market, and one that had mass consumer market appeal.  The product had to appeal to his family, their friends, and the mainstream residential market, or it was not going to be a success in his mind. </p>
<p>Joel assembled a dream team of inventors and <span id="more-128"></span>financiers to assist him in bringing his game changing vision to life.  Suppliers who weren&#8217;t interested in green alternatives at the time PaperStone came to life, were now embracing Klippert&#8217;s efforts.  Billion dollar companies were stepping up to the plate.  With master chemists (and team) he needed to formulate a resin (material binding the product together) that was eco-friendly, strong/binding, and light in actual color, because the original PaperStone product was limited to dark colors due to a reliance on a dark resin. </p>
<p><strong>EcoTop</strong></p>
<p><img style="width: 150px; height: 100px;" title="ecotop 2 paperstone eco-friendly"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/ecotop%202.gif" alt="ecotop 2 paperstone eco-friendly" hspace="5" vspace="5" width="150" height="100" align="right" />The outcome of the past year, is what we will all soon know very well as EcoTop.  EcoTop is made from 50% recycled wood &amp; paper, and 50% bamboo.  The only tree fibers in the product are recycled fibers (vs. virgin fiber used in some other products).Â  The resin that binds the wood, paper, and bamboo is 100% water base, and VOC and petroleum free.</p>
<p>EcoTop is UV stable, and therefore will not fade, or change.  The product is durable.  Joel is quick to point out that EcoTop is a solid surface that could compete with Corian.  The product has the strength of a Phenolic (used in <a title="paperstone countertop" href="http://getwithgreen.com/linkout5.html" target="_blank">PaperStone </a>and <a title="richlite countertop" href="http://getwithgreen.com/linkout3.html" target="_blank">Richlite</a>), with the color fastness and consistence of Formica, a decorative laminate.  The product can be sealed, but it is not required.  The company does offer an all natural organic Soy Oil, Palm Oil &amp; carnuba,wax finish.  Any scratches can be simply sanded out with a ScothBrite pad or sand paper on a random orbit sander.  EcoTop is easy to repair with standard tools, says Klippert.  According to Joel, the product can be used anywhere from the kitchen to the garage.   EcoTop does not harbor bacteria. </p>
<p>There are three EcoTop colors in production at the company&#8217;s large capacity 300,000 sq/ft manufacturing plant in Tacoma, Washington:  Black, Snow White, and Ivory (off-white).  By the first quarter 2008 they expect to have ten colors in production.  EcoTop is sold factory direct at this moment, but it won&#8217;t be that way for long.  The product is soon to be sold via a nationwide network of whose/who of distributors and retailers! </p>
<p><img style="width: 150px; height: 100px;" title="ecotop countertop paperstone 4" src="http://www.getwithgreen.com/wp-content/themes/paddy-harvest/images/ecotop%204.gif" alt="ecotop countertop paperstone 4" hspace="5" vspace="5" width="150" height="100" align="left" />Retail pricing for EcoTop is expected to start at approx. $35 a sq. ft.  EcoTop comes by the sheet in ¾&#8221; or 1&#8243; thick in 30&#8243; &amp; 60&#8243; wide by 12&#8242; in length.  EcoTop is the ultimate DIY product as well, as it only takes wood working tools to install such as a circular saw, router and random orbit sander.  Klippert states, that this is the only solid surface product on the market that a DIYer can install and still maintain the 10 year warranty. </p>
